As a Backend Engineer at Uber, you'll be working on code that's closest to the business. You will build user-facing products, handle and store thousands of payment transactions per second, and develop intelligent fraud prevention strategies that scale. From building maps that help move millions of people, to the messaging systems that let us interact with them - the work you do will impact live riders, eaters, drivers, and operations teams across the globe.
About the Role
As a backend engineer on the Money Data Insights team, you will be responsible for building and maintaining systems, which the teams across the company use to get payments related data to fulfill their reporting and compliance needs, while collaborating extensively with those teams to anticipate platform features required to enable them to launch new and innovative products.
What You'll Do

  • Responsible for delivery of high quality features that address business needs at very high scale.
  • Collaborate closely with stakeholders, product, and other engineering teams.
  • Test, monitor and safely deploy features.

Basic Qualifications

  • At least two (2) years of software engineering experience
  • Bachelor of Science (BS) in Computer Science, Physics, or Mathematics, or related field
  • Experience coding with Go, Java, Python, or C++
  • Strong problem solving and coding skills
  • Experience with developing, debugging, and shipping software products on large code bases that span platforms and tools
  • Experience with Software Development processes such as design, planning, implementation, maintenance & documentation
  • Demonstrated experience working collaboratively in cross-functional teams
  • Passion for learning new technologies, domains, and challenging the status quo.
  • Grit, drive and a strong feeling of ownership coupled with collaboration.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with distributed storage and database systems (SQL or NoSQL, e.g. MySQL, Dynamo, Cassandra).
  • Experience with building high performance, scalable distributed systems using technologies like Kafka, Hadoop, Hive, or Zookeeper
  • Experience with production-quality services, deployment, monitoring, and reliability.
  • Ability to decompose complex business problems into clean, extensible, performant services and systems.
  • Self driven to identify opportunities to make things better and efficient.
  • Customer focus and a drive to support different businesses at a platform level.
  • Background with payment systems or financial technology.
